1. Whenever the comptroller may deem it necessary to enable him to perform the duties imposed upon him by law with regard to the inspection, examination and audit of the fiscal affairs of the state or of the several officers, departments, institutions, public corporations or political subdivisions thereof, he may assign the work of such inspection, audit and examination to any examiner or examiners appointed by him pursuant to law.
2. The comptroller is authorized to employ such examiners as he may deem necessary to carry out the provisions of law in relation to his duty as to money paid into court.
Cite this article: FindLaw.com - New York Consolidated Laws, Executive Law - EXC § 43. Examiners - last updated January 01, 2026 | https://codes.findlaw.com/ny/executive-law/exc-sect-43/
